A large hammerhead shark glides across the upper half of this underwater scene, making it the clear focal point of the page. Its wide hammer-shaped head, rounded eyes, tall dorsal fin, curved tail, and simple gill lines are easy to recognize and give young colorists broad areas to fill. Below the shark, two small striped fish swim through open water, each surrounded by a few floating bubbles. The ocean floor is decorated with a variety of sea plants and reef shapes that add interest without making the page feel crowded. On the left, a cluster of tube sponges rises beside tall waving seaweed. In the center, branching coral stands upright above a few smooth pebbles. At the bottom left, a rounded brain-like coral mound adds a different texture. On the right, layered coral or sea lettuce forms a tall ruffled shape beside another branching plant. The composition balances large simple spaces with smaller decorative details, making it appealing for children who want both an easy main subject and fun reef elements to color.

Coloring ideas
- Use a bold gray or blue-gray for the hammerhead shark to keep it as the main focus.
- Try contrasting stripe colors on the two small fish so they stand apart from the background.
- Color each coral type differently to highlight the varied shapes and textures on the sea floor.
- Use lighter blues around the bubbles and open water areas to create a gentle underwater feel.
